تبسيط عمليات تقديم المستندات عبر SAML وواجهات برمجة التطبيقات الخاصة بالهوية (AR)
تسريع التحقق من الهوية والامتثال من خلال تكامل SAML وواجهات برمجة تطبيقات الهوية القوية. قلل من المراجعة اليدوية، وحسّن تجربة المستخدم، وعزز الأمان. اكتشف كيف تبسّط منصة Didit سير العمل المعقد.

تبسيط عمليات تقديم المستندات عبر SAML وواجهات برمجة التطبيقات الخاصة بالهوية
في مشهدنا الرقمي سريع التطور اليوم، يعد أتمتة عمليات التحقق من الهوية والامتثال أمرًا بالغ الأهمية للشركات من جميع الأحجام. إن مراجعة المستندات يدويًا مكلفة وتستغرق وقتًا طويلاً وعرضة للأخطاء. يمثل دمج لغة تأكيد الأمان (SAML) مع واجهات برمجة تطبيقات الهوية القوية حلاً قويًا لتبسيط هذه العمليات وتحسين تجربة المستخدم وتعزيز الأمان. يستكشف هذا المقال كيفية الاستفادة من SAML وواجهات برمجة التطبيقات هذه، مع التركيز بشكل خاص على كيفية تبسيط منصة Didit لسير العمل المعقد. سنتعمق في الاعتبارات المعمارية والأمثلة العملية ونصائح التنفيذ للمطورين ومسؤولي الامتثال على حد سواء.
الخلاصة الرئيسية 1: يتيح تكامل SAML تسجيل الدخول الموحد (SSO) وتفويض الثقة، مما يقلل الاحتكاك للمستخدمين ويبسط إدارة الهوية.
الخلاصة الرئيسية 2: يوفر الاستفادة من واجهة برمجة تطبيقات الهوية الشاملة مثل Didit تحكمًا دقيقًا في سير عمل التحقق، وفحوصات AML، واكتشاف الاحتيال.
الخلاصة الرئيسية 3: يقلل أتمتة تقديم المستندات من خلال حلول SAML و API المدمجة بشكل كبير من معدلات المراجعة اليدوية، مما يقلل من التكاليف التشغيلية ويسرع عملية التسجيل.
الخلاصة الرئيسية 4: يمكن أن يعزز التكامل السليم مع المعايير مثل /scXML مرونة سير العمل وقابليته للصيانة.
فهم SAML ودوره في الأتمتة
SAML هو معيار مفتوح لتبادل بيانات المصادقة والتفويض بين مزود الهوية (IdP) ومزود الخدمة (SP). في سياق تقديم المستندات، يسمح SAML للمستخدمين بالمصادقة باستخدام بيانات الاعتماد الحالية (مثل تسجيل الدخول للشركة) والوصول بأمان إلى تطبيقك دون الحاجة إلى إنشاء حساب جديد. يقلل هذا من الاحتكاك ويحسن تجربة المستخدم. عند دمجه مع واجهة برمجة تطبيقات الهوية، يمكن أن يؤدي SAML إلى تشغيل طلبات المستندات الآلية وعمليات التحقق. على سبيل المثال، بعد المصادقة الناجحة عبر SAML، يمكن لواجهة برمجة التطبيقات بدء سير عمل KYC (اعرف عميلك) تلقائيًا، وطلب مستندات محددة بناءً على ملف تعريف المستخدم ومستوى المخاطر.
دمج SAML مع واجهات برمجة تطبيقات التحقق من الهوية
تتحقق قوة SAML حقًا عند الاقتران بواجهة برمجة تطبيقات للتحقق من الهوية. إليك سير عمل نموذجي:
- يقوم المستخدم بالمصادقة مع IdP عبر SAML.
- يرسل IdP تأكيد SAML إلى SP (تطبيقك).
- يتلقى تطبيقك التأكيد ويستخرج سمات المستخدم.
- يستخدم تطبيقك واجهة برمجة تطبيقات الهوية لبدء سير عمل طلب المستندات، وملء الحقول مسبقًا بالبيانات من تأكيد SAML.
- يقوم المستخدم بتحميل المستندات المطلوبة من خلال واجهة برمجة التطبيقات.
- تقوم واجهة برمجة التطبيقات بإجراء فحوصات التحقق الآلي (أصالة الهوية، اكتشاف الحيوية، فحص AML).
- يتم إرجاع النتائج إلى تطبيقك، مما يؤدي إلى إجراءات مناسبة (مثل الموافقة على الحساب، المراجعة اليدوية).
ضع في اعتبارك استخدام إطار عمل مثل تطبيق Microsoft tkinter لبناء واجهة مستخدم لإدارة عملية تقديم المستندات. يوفر هذا النهج المرونة وخيارات التخصيص.
تصميم سير عمل مستندات قوي باستخدام واجهات برمجة التطبيقات
يعد سير عمل المستندات المصمم جيدًا أمرًا بالغ الأهمية للأتمتة الناجحة. إليك بعض الاعتبارات الرئيسية:
- المنطق الشرطي: استخدم واجهة برمجة التطبيقات لتنفيذ منطق شرطي بناءً على سمات المستخدم أو درجات المخاطر أو أنواع المستندات. على سبيل المثال، قد يتطلب المستخدم ذو المخاطر العالية وثائق إضافية.
- استخراج البيانات الآلي: استفد من قدرات OCR الخاصة بواجهة برمجة التطبيقات لاستخراج البيانات تلقائيًا من المستندات التي تم تحميلها، مما يقلل من إدخال البيانات يدويًا.
- التحقق في الوقت الفعلي: قم بإجراء فحوصات التحقق في الوقت الفعلي لضمان أصالة المستندات ومنع الاحتيال.
- معالجة الأخطاء: قم بتنفيذ معالجة قوية للأخطاء للتعامل بأمان مع المشكلات مثل المستندات غير الصالحة أو أخطاء واجهة برمجة التطبيقات.
- مسارات التدقيق: حافظ على مسارات تدقيق مفصلة لجميع عمليات تقديم المستندات وأحداث التحقق لأغراض الامتثال.
عند دمج التحقق من وثيقة عملية AML الصغرى، تأكد من أن واجهة برمجة التطبيقات تدعم التكامل مع القوائم العالمية للعقوبات وقواعد بيانات الأشخاص ذوي النفوذ السياسي. يعد فحص AML السليم ضروريًا للامتثال التنظيمي.
الاعتبارات المعمارية من أجل قابلية التوسع والأمان
عند تصميم التكامل الخاص بك، ضع في اعتبارك ممارسات معمارية أفضل التالية:
- تحديد معدل واجهة برمجة التطبيقات: قم بتنفيذ تحديد المعدل لحماية واجهة برمجة التطبيقات الخاصة بك من سوء الاستخدام.
- تخزين البيانات الآمن: قم بتخزين البيانات الحساسة (مثل المستندات ومفاتيح واجهة برمجة التطبيقات) بشكل آمن باستخدام التشفير وعناصر التحكم في الوصول.
- المراقبة والتسجيل: راقب أداء واجهة برمجة التطبيقات وسجل جميع الأحداث لاستكشاف الأخطاء وإصلاحها والتدقيق.
- قابلية التوسع: اختر واجهة برمجة تطبيقات يمكنها التوسع لتلبية احتياجاتك المتزايدة.
يسمح استخدام محرك سير عمل يدعم /scXML (XML مخطط الحالة) بإدارة حالة معقدة ويبسط تطوير تدفقات تقديم المستندات المعقدة. هذا مفيد بشكل خاص عند التعامل مع مراحل متعددة من التحقق والموافقة.
كيف تساعد Didit
توفر Didit واجهة برمجة تطبيقات للهوية ومنصة شاملة تبسط تكامل SAML وأتمتة تقديم المستندات. تقدم منصتنا:
- تكامل SAML مسبقًا: اتصل بسهولة بموفرات الهوية الشائعة.
- سير عمل قابل للتخصيص بالكامل: صمم سير عمل مصمم خصيصًا لتلبية احتياجاتك الخاصة.
- التحقق المتقدم من المستندات: فحوصات آلية لأصالة الهوية واكتشاف الحيوية ومنع الاحتيال.
- فحص AML قوي: فحص في الوقت الفعلي مقابل القوائم العالمية للعقوبات وقواعد بيانات الأشخاص ذوي النفوذ السياسي.
- بنية تحتية قابلة للتطوير: تعامل مع أحجام كبيرة من عمليات تقديم المستندات بسهولة.
هل أنت مستعد للبدء؟
يعد أتمتة تقديم المستندات باستخدام SAML وواجهات برمجة تطبيقات الهوية طريقة قوية لتحسين الكفاءة وتقليل التكاليف وتعزيز الأمان. هل أنت مستعد لتبسيط عملية التحقق من هويتك؟
اطلب عرضًا توضيحيًا لمشاهدة منصة Didit قيد التشغيل. يمكنك أيضًا استكشاف الوثائق الفنية للحصول على أدلة تكامل مفصلة ومراجع واجهة برمجة تطبيقات.